Hampshire commercial director eyes Rose Bowl sponsor

Zac Toumazi
Toumazi has previously worked at the Oval in Surrey

Hampshire's new commercial director Zac Toumazi has said his main aim is to secure a title sponsor for the Rose Bowl cricket ground.

Toumazi, who spent the last six years as an executive at the Oval, hopes the venue can sell the naming rights for the first time in its 10 year history.

"A title sponsor is really important, it gives the ground the credibility it deserves," he told BBC Radio Solent.

"Ultimately we're raising money to go back into the club, so it's important."

Toumazi replaces Stuart Robertson at the Rose Bowl after he left the club to pursue other projects.

"I am very pleased to be joining such an ambitious and forward thinking club as Hampshire," said Toumazi.

"This year will be an exciting year in the Rose Bowl's history, with the first ever Test match on the south coast being held at this venue, as well as the re-development of the ground and the Hampshire Royals' defence of their FP t20 crown.

"I look forward to the challenge of helping make all of these a great success and playing my part in making the Rose Bowl a long-term success."

With the Ashes tour set to return to England in 2013 a review of the process of allocation of major international fixtures has been discussed by the England and Wales Cricket Board.

But some counties, including Yorkshire, have already said they will not bid for an Ashes Test at their home ground because of the costs involved, but Toumazi said he would consider the case for the Rose Bowl.

"Why would we want to turn down an opportunity to have the Australians here and give our fans and supporters an opportunity to see them play here?" he said.

"Until I've really got my feet under the table, I won't say definitely, but it's something I'll take a long hard look at."
